.index { margin: 0 auto; width: 1000px; clear:both;}
.extend { padding-top: 7px; }
.extend img { }
.index-content { width:1000px;  }
.index-left { float: left; width:717px; /*padding-bottom:7px;*/
}
.index-left h2 a { color:#62696e; }
/*.index-left img { margin-bottom:-2px;}*/
.index-left-left { width: 355px; float: left; padding-right:7px; padding-top:7px; }
.index-left-right { width: 355px; float: left; padding-top:7px; }
.index-left-left-content { border-left: 1px solid #d6d6d6; border-right: 1px solid #d6d6d6; padding: 0 24px 20px 16px; /*color: #62696e;*/
	line-height: 16px; height:110px; }
.index-link { border-left: 1px solid #d6d6d6; border-right: 1px solid #d6d6d6; padding: 0px 14px 10px 16px; text-align: right; }
.index-link img { margin-right:5px; }
.index-link a { color: #0066b5; font-weight:bold; }
.index-left-left-bottom { background-image: url(/images/pro-bottom.gif); background-position: bottom; background-repeat: no-repeat; height:9px; }
.index-right { clear:right; float: left; width:276px; padding-left: 7px; color:#216e83; padding-top:7px; }
.news_title { height:25px; background:url(/images/news_bg.jpg) no-repeat; padding:8px 0 0 15px; color:#000; }
.support_title { height:26px; background:url(/images/support_bg.jpg) no-repeat; padding:7px 0 0 15px; color:#000; }
.link_title { height:26px; background:url(/images/support_bg.jpg) no-repeat; padding:7px 0 0 15px; color:#000; }
.link-content a{color:#076984; text-decoration: none;padding-left:15px; line-height:18px; padding-top:10px; }
.link-content a:hover{text-decoration: underline;}
.faq { padding:10px 0 0 15px; font-weight:bold; }
.support_title a, .faq a { color:#080808; font-weight:bold; font-size:12px; padding-left:15px; line-height:32px; }
.news { background-color: #f7f7f7; padding: 10px; }
.news span { display:block; text-align:right; padding-right:10px; }
.news ul { margin: 0 0 0 20px; padding: 0px; }
.news li { line-height: 16px; padding-bottom:10px; list-style-type: square; }
.news li a { color:#076984; text-decoration: none; }
.news li a:hover { text-decoration: underline; }
.support { background-color: #f7f7f7; background-image: url(/images/right-bottom.gif); background-repeat: no-repeat; background-position: bottom; padding-bottom:9px; /*height:365px;*/
}
.support-content { padding:10px 15px; line-height:18px; }
.support h2 { padding:0 15px 0 15px; font-weight: bold; }
.support-faq { padding: 0 15px 0 15px; }
.support-faq ul { margin: 5px 0 0px 20px; padding: 0px; }
.support-faq li { line-height: 19px; list-style-type: square; }
.support-faq li a { color:#076984; text-decoration: none; }
.support-faq li a:hover { text-decoration: underline; }
.index-left-left-content h2 { padding:5px 0 10px 0; }

